How OnHires helped VANSBURG hire a Junior Industrial Designer for sleep product growth

VANSBURG is an eCommerce company based in Wyoming, USA, and Taipei, Taiwan, focused on creating products that help light sleepers improve sleep quality and overall wellness. The company is known for developing sleep-focused consumer products designed to support better rest through thoughtful product design and functionality.

Background

Consumer product companies in eCommerce rely on strong design talent to turn customer needs into practical, high-quality products that stand out in competitive markets.

As VANSBURG continued growing its sleep product offering, it needed to strengthen its product development team with a Junior Industrial Designer who could support design execution, product refinement, and innovation. Because product design directly affects functionality, customer experience, and brand perception, the company needed a structured hiring process that could identify the right candidate quickly without compromising on quality.

Challenges

Hiring for industrial design roles in consumer products requires more than creative ability alone. Companies need candidates who can combine design thinking, product practicality, and an understanding of how physical products are developed and improved.

VANSBURG needed to hire a Junior Industrial Designer who could contribute to the development of sleep-focused products in a fast-moving eCommerce environment. This required a candidate with strong design fundamentals, product awareness, and the ability to work effectively within a team building wellness-oriented consumer goods.

Because skilled industrial designers remain in demand, especially those who can work across product and brand expectations, the company needed a recruitment process that could move efficiently while maintaining a clear and structured evaluation framework.

Solution

OnHires implemented a recruitment strategy tailored to VANSBURG’s product environment and design hiring needs.

We began with role calibration sessions to define the responsibilities, expectations, and success criteria for the Junior Industrial Designer position. The focus was on product design fundamentals, creativity, practical thinking, collaboration, and the ability to contribute effectively in a consumer product company focused on sleep and wellness.

We then launched a targeted sourcing pipeline across industrial design, product design, and consumer goods talent pools. Structured interview workflows and calibrated scorecards helped standardize candidate evaluation, while weekly hiring operations improved stakeholder alignment, accelerated feedback, and reduced delays throughout the process.

OnHires managed the recruitment process end to end, from sourcing and screening to offer coordination and onboarding support.

Results

The structured recruitment process helped VANSBURG strengthen its product design capabilities while maintaining speed and candidate quality.

By aligning recruitment with the specific needs of the role, the company was able to hire a Junior Industrial Designer who could contribute directly to product development and design execution. This reduced hiring friction, improved confidence in candidate selection, and supported a stronger creative foundation for future product growth.

The result was a more efficient hiring workflow and better support for expanding the company’s sleep product portfolio.

1 hire successfully completed

36 percent faster time to hire
